Heh, maybe my original post was unclear, I have 2 of the cards, not a 
card with 2 composite outputs.  I didn't use any special modelines, I 
was incredibly impressed that it just worked under X.  I used it in a 
freevo box for arond 3 months, using X11 as the output for mplayer.  I 
decided to switch to MythTV because it has a better feature set than 
freevo and I bought another savage 2k card in anticipation of this. 
 However, once I installed MythTV I discovered that I required XV 
support in order to function and so I pretty much had to mothball those 
cards and go looking elsewhere for my TV support.  The second card I 
bought was slightly different than the first, but the TV output works 
great on both of them under X.  They are both generic Savage 2K cards 
with 64 MB of memory.

Here are my experiences with the various cards I have:
S3 Savage 2000 64MB Composite out - See above
ATI Radeon 7500 Svid + Composite - No luck.  Works in console mode but 
scrambles under X.  The atitvout program did not work for this card. 
Maybe with the ati.2 branch?
ATI Rage 128 SVid + Comp out, Comp in -- No luck, maybe with the ati.2 
branch?
ATI Rage II+DVD Svid + Composite -- WORKING!  See 
http://www.retinalburn.net/linux/tvout.html.  Black border around picture
NVidia GeForce3 Ti 500 -- TV-Out working with drivers from NVidia's 
website.  Black border around picture.
